What is Mexican Peso (MXN)

The Mexican Peso (MXN) is the official currency of Mexico. It is one of the most widely traded currencies in the world and ranks as the 15th most traded currency globally. The symbol for the Mexican Peso is "$", and it is subdivided into 100 smaller units known as centavos. The currency has a rich history, dating back to colonial times when silver coins were used as a standard medium of exchange.

The Mexican Peso is governed by the Bank of Mexico (Banco de México), which regulates its supply and ensures its stability. The currency is known for its flexibility, and it often experiences fluctuations in value due to various economic factors such as inflation, trade balances, and interest rates.

What is Tanzanian Shilling (TZS)

The Tanzanian Shilling (TZS) is the official currency of Tanzania, a country in East Africa. Represented by the symbol "TSh," the Tanzanian Shilling is divided into 100 cents. It was introduced in 1966, replacing the East African shilling as the country transitioned to its national currency.

The Bank of Tanzania is responsible for issuing the currency and managing its value in the foreign exchange market. The Tanzanian Shilling has experienced various fluctuations over the years, influenced by factors such as inflation, economic growth, political stability, and external trade dynamics.
